Understanding Bonus Structures in Online Gaming
Online casinos frequently employ a variety of bonus structures to attract new players and retain existing ones. These can range from welcome bonuses, which are offered upon initial deposit, to loyalty programs that reward consistent play. Understanding the nuances of these bonuses is paramount to maximizing potential returns and minimizing risks. For instance, a deposit match bonus will typically offer a percentage of the initial deposit as bonus funds, often subject to wagering requirements before withdrawal. These requirements dictate the amount of money a player needs to wager before being able to cash out their winnings. Failing to meet these conditions can result in forfeited bonus funds and any associated winnings. It's crucial to read the fine print and thoroughly understand the stipulations attached to any bonus offer.
Beyond deposit bonuses, many platforms offer free spins, which allow players to spin the reels of specific slot games without using their own funds. These can be a great way to try out new games or increase the chances of winning. However, like deposit bonuses, free spins often come with wagering requirements and restrictions on which games they can be used on. Another common bonus type is cashback, where a percentage of losses is returned to the player. This provides a safety net and encourages continued play. Before accepting any bonus, a player should carefully consider the wagering requirements, eligible games, and any potential limitations. A good approach is to compare bonuses across different platforms to identify the most advantageous options.

The Role of RNGs and Fair Play
Random Number Generators (RNGs) are the heart of online casino games. They are algorithms that produce sequences of numbers that determine the outcome of each game. A certified RNG ensures that the results are truly random and unbiased, preventing manipulation or predictability. Independent auditing agencies, such as eCOGRA, regularly test and certify RNGs to verify their integrity. Players should look for casinos that display these certification badges prominently on their websites. This is a clear indication that the platform is committed to fair play and transparency.

Responsible Gaming and Player Protection
The excitement of online gaming should never come at the expense of responsible behavior. It’s crucial to approach gambling as a form of entertainment, rather than a source of income. Established operators recognize this and implement various measures to protect players and promote responsible gaming practices. These include setting deposit limits, allowing players to self-exclude from the platform, and providing access to resources for problem gambling support. Tools such as time limits, loss limits, and reality checks can help players stay in control of their spending and prevent excessive play.
A responsible operator will also verify the age and identity of players to prevent underage gambling and fraud. This typically involves requiring players to provide proof of identification and address during the registration process. Furthermore, the platform should employ robust security measures to protect personal and financial information from unauthorized access. Regular audits and security assessments can help identify and address potential vulnerabilities. Providing clear and transparent information about the risks associated with gambling is also crucial. Players should be fully aware of the odds of winning and the potential for losing money.
